Will freezing blueberries destroy the antioxidants?
Researchers analyzed the anthocyanin content of blueberries frozen for one, three, and five months and found no reduction in antioxidants compared to fresh berries. It also retains equal or greater concentrations of thiamin, riboflavin, vitamin B-6, folic acid, and fiber.
What berries contain the most anthocyanins?
Berries such as strawberries, blueberries, blackberries, blackcurrants, currants, and raspberries are rich sources of anthocyanins, with levels ranging from about 100 to about 700 mg per 100 g of fresh food [10,72, 73], but the highest levels are found in elderberries and chokeberries, which can contain up to 1.4-1.8 g…
What are the strongest polyphenols?
Chokeberries and elderberries have the highest content, with 1,123 milligrams and 870 milligrams of polyphenols per half cup, respectively. Many other common berries have high amounts per half cup as well. Blueberries have 535 milligrams. Cassis 485 mg.
Which one has more anthocyanin?
Fruits, vegetables, and grains in shades of red, purple, blue, and black tend to be rich in anthocyanins. Berries have the highest levels, especially black elderberries and aronia berries (chokeberries). Blueberries, blackberries, raspberries, and strawberries are also great sources.

Which has more antioxidant properties, blueberries or acai?
Acai berries are one of the best sources of antioxidant polyphenols and may contain up to 10 times more antioxidants than blueberries (44). Consuming acai berries as juice or pulp can increase blood antioxidant levels and reduce chemicals involved in oxidative stress (45, 46).
